It’s a rather long sort of a dead end run to come down to Florida to see us. Yesterday Tyler T. dropped by from N. Carolina to check a “FLN” (that’s funny little noise! Nice coach, his FLN is a low oil crank bearing knock. Until oil pressure fills all the bearings, one bearing has too much movement until the oil reaches it. Then the noise goes away but feeling the oil pan the FLN is muffled by the oil. He’s saving up aluminum cans for the repair. So I’ve been showing you parts of the restoration process on this Airstream travel trailer There are so many new finishings available today….better living through chemistry this trailer is getting a complete interior makeover but without having the ability to remove the inner walls and headliner the past has always been making cover panels for the interior. This new ida refinishes the interior in a different way. Our new varisable texture gun gives us awesome options. This Airstream interior has been completely texture coacted….Monotone hard as woodpecker lips finish covers many sine and gives us a clean palate. Main bulkhead walls were also installed and shot at the same time. Take a look at these series of pics to understand the finish:
The bathroom and shower is fabricated with marine Starboard and is @ 1/2″ lower than the main floor level “droped shower pan”.
